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
01876921829 5048 83433939
0782998 2610713069
0782998 2610713069
6343 451 789030 0971987095
All about undefined
Interested in learning more?
0782998 2610713069
6343 451 789030 0971987095
See more
9396079 31368076
8030 55742 286907
See more
04852 05204
978 932831066 31
See more